As part of ICPS’ programme of co-operation with Turkmenistan, a senior delegation visited the United Kingdom during the week of 22 February. The group, which included the Deputy Minister of the Interior, the Deputy General Prosecutor, the Head of the Prison Service and the Head of Institute of Democracy and Human Rights had a series of meetings and visits to learn more about the operation of criminal justice in England and Wales. The visit began with a discussion at the International Centre for Prison Studies about the principles of human rights within the criminal justice system and it ended with a second meeting at ICPS to assess what the delegation had observed in the course of its visit.
